About the Microsoft Product Design Internship 2025
The Microsoft Product Design Internship provides innovative thinkers with the opportunity to collaborate with seasoned designers, engineers, and product managers to design breakthrough user experiences across Microsoft’s products — from Windows and Office to Azure and Xbox.
This internship exposes interns to practical design experience, builds cross-functional collaboration skills, and shows them how design thinking drives innovation at scale.
- Organization: Microsoft
- Location: India (some positions may be remote or hybrid)
- Experience Required: 0–1 year
- Type: Paid Internship
- Application Deadline: Open until filled
Key Responsibilities
At Microsoft, as a Product Design Intern, you will:
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ams — including engineers, researchers, and PMs — to drive user flows and visual designs.
- Design intuitive, accessible, and delightful user experiences for Microsoft products.
- Engage in user research, prototyping, and usability testing.
- Utilize design thinking skills to address practical issues.
- Present design concepts via sketches, storyboards, wireframes, and prototypes.
Eligibility Requirements
To qualify for the Microsoft Product Design Intern 2025, the candidate must:
- Currently be studying or have recently graduated with a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in:
- Interaction Design
- Visual Design
- Human-Computer Interaction (HCI)
- Graphic Design
- Product Design
- Or a related field
- Have 0–1 year of experience (freshers are welcome).
- Demonstrate strong creative and problem-solving skills.
- Be proficient in design tools such as Figma, Adobe XD, Sketch, or Illustrator.
- Have a portfolio showcasing design projects (academic or personal).

FAQs: Microsoft Product Design Internship 2025
Q1. Is the Microsoft Product Design Internship paid?
Yes, Microsoft provides a competitive stipend to interns, plus benefits and mentorship.
Q2. Who can apply?
Students and recent graduates with 0–1 year of experience in product or UX/UI design.
Q3. Do I need a design portfolio?
Yes, a portfolio of your design projects is required.
Q4. Is this internship remote or on-site?
Most positions are hybrid or on-site in India, based on project needs.
Q5. How long does the internship last?
Duration is flexible (usually 8–12 weeks), depending on role and team requirements.
